Transaction efc38963880ec18e8a7ed741969979a845a9e37bb59ca4e3d8ac9fadb2e8dd6d
1 Input
2 Outputs
- efc38963880ec18e8a7ed741969979a845a9e37bb59ca4e3d8ac9fadb2e8dd6d:0
- efc38963880ec18e8a7ed741969979a845a9e37bb59ca4e3d8ac9fadb2e8dd6d:1
value 147137531
address 1MrYm7yLBBBFgEM85g8Vf2LYqAwXJ1kv2L
value 4155709
address bc1qxdx0w822yaarvpnv7sdc2r3jyzfs8rgesq8nyt